Utilita Field Services Limited seeks a qualified Dual Fuel Smart Meter Engineer to install smart meters in homes across North East England. You will represent the company and prioritize excellent customer service throughout the installation process.

The position offers a base salary of £38,993, an additional £330 per week for on-call duties, and a potential total earnings of £42,293 annually. Employees can also benefit from installation bonuses and enhanced overtime.

Flexible working, healthcare schemes, mental wellbeing support, and a generous pension scheme are among the benefits.
